Gross domestic product (GDP)

Gross Domestic Product (GDP) is the monetary value of total current production of goods and services a country during a period (usually a quarter or a year). GDP is a magnitude of flow, then counted only goods and services produced during the study. Besides the GDP will not count the goods or services that are the result of informal work (domestic work, trade in services among acquaintances, etc.).. As for the calculation of GDP, it can be done according to the factor cost or market prices. The relationship between the two is obtained by subtracting the GDP valued at market prices, indirect taxes linked to production (Ti) and adding back the subsidies to the farm (Su). GDP is undoubtedly the most important economic magnitudes for estimating the productive capacity of an economy. There are other types of magnitudes of GDP starting to consider: the Gross National Product of GDP differs in that only considers the quantity flow of goods and services produced by nationals of one country, while GDP does not take into account the criterion of nationality.
